h2{text-align:center;font-size:60px;font-weight:500;color:#16348B;padding:0 0 50px}@media screen and (max-width: 767px){h2{font-size:40px}}@media screen and (max-width: 520px){h2{font-size:30px;padding:0 0 25px}}.shopBox{background:url("../images/top/shopBg.webp") no-repeat center;background-size:cover;padding:60px 0 80px}@media screen and (max-width: 520px){.shopBox{padding:30px 0}}.shopBox .titleBox{display:flex;justify-content:center;align-items:center;position:relative;gap:0 60px;padding:0 0 50px}@media screen and (max-width: 800px){.shopBox .titleBox{gap:0 20px}}@media screen and (max-width: 520px){.shopBox .titleBox{padding:0 0 5px}}.shopBox .titleBox:before{display:block;content:"";width:55px;height:98px;background:url("../images/top/shopIcon.webp") no-repeat center;background-size:100%}@media screen and (max-width: 420px){.shopBox .titleBox:before{width:40px;background-size:80%}}.shopBox .titleBox:after{display:block;content:"";width:55px;height:98px;background:url("../images/top/shopIcon.webp") no-repeat center;background-size:100%;transform:scaleX(-1)}@media screen and (max-width: 420px){.shopBox .titleBox:after{width:40px;background-size:80%}}.shopBox .titleBox h2{color:#16348B;font-size:36px;padding:0}@media screen and (max-width: 800px){.shopBox .titleBox h2{font-size:28px}}@media screen and (max-width: 420px){.shopBox .titleBox h2{font-size:16px}}.shopBox .titleBox h2 span{color:#E9470A;font-size:44px}@media screen and (max-width: 800px){.shopBox .titleBox h2 span{font-size:36px}}@media screen and (max-width: 420px){.shopBox .titleBox h2 span{font-size:22px}}.shopBox .inner{display:flex;justify-content:space-between;flex-wrap:wrap}.shopBox .inner .inBox{width:30%}@media screen and (max-width: 767px){.shopBox .inner .inBox{width:100%;padding:0 0 50px}}.shopBox .inner .inBox .imgBox{border:1px solid #1571DA;padding:5px;background-color:#FFF}@media screen and (max-width: 767px){.shopBox .inner .inBox .imgBox img{width:100%;height:auto;max-width:none}}.shopBox .inner .inBox .txBox{padding:20px 0 0 0}.shopBox .inner .inBox .txBox p.tx1{font-size:18px;padding:0 0 10px}.shopBox .inner .inBox .txBox p.tx2{font-size:16px;padding:0 0 20px}.shopBox .inner .inBox .txBox .button a{color:#1571DA;border:1px solid #1571DA;border-radius:5px;background-color:#FFF;text-align:center;padding:10px;display:block;font-size:14px}.shopBox .inner .inBox .txBox .btnFlex{padding:20px 0 0 0;display:flex;justify-content:space-between;align-items:center}.shopBox .inner .inBox .txBox .btnFlex a{display:flex;justify-content:center;align-items:center;font-size:14px;color:#FFF;text-align:center;border-radius:5px;width:47%;padding:10px;gap:0 10px}.shopBox .inner .inBox .txBox .btnFlex a:first-child{background:#00D130;background:linear-gradient(180deg, #00d130 0%, #01b72b 100%)}.shopBox .inner .inBox .txBox .btnFlex a:first-child:before{content:"";width:12px;height:12px;background:url("../images/top/phone.webp") no-repeat center;background-size:100%;margin:1px 0 0 0}.shopBox .inner .inBox .txBox .btnFlex a:last-child{background:#FF9600;background:linear-gradient(180deg, #ff9600 0%, #ff4e00 100%)}.staffTop{background-color:#E9470A}.staffTop .imgArea{position:relative;z-index:0}.staffTop .imgArea:after{position:absolute;bottom:0;left:0;content:"";width:100%;height:150px;background:linear-gradient(180deg, rgba(255,255,255,0) 0%, #e9470a 100%);z-index:1}@media screen and (max-width: 520px){.staffTop .imgArea:after{height:90px}}.staffTop .imgArea img{position:relative;z-index:0}.staffTop .inner{position:relative;margin-top:-150px;background-color:#FFF}@media screen and (max-width: 1240px){.staffTop .inner{margin:-150px 2% 0;padding:0;width:96%}}@media screen and (max-width: 820px){.staffTop .inner{margin-top:-50px}}.staffTop .inner .inBox{position:relative;padding:50px 60px}@media screen and (max-width: 820px){.staffTop .inner .inBox{padding:50px 30px}}@media screen and (max-width: 400px){.staffTop .inner .inBox{padding:40px 20px}}.staffTop .inner .inBox .tx1{font-size:50px;font-weight:700;text-align:center;padding:0 0 30px}@media screen and (max-width: 1250px){.staffTop .inner .inBox .tx1{font-size:45px}}@media screen and (max-width: 1160px){.staffTop .inner .inBox .tx1{font-size:36px}}@media screen and (max-width: 820px){.staffTop .inner .inBox .tx1{position:absolute;top:30px;width:65%;right:0;padding:0;display:flex;justify-content:center;align-items:center;height:140px}}@media screen and (max-width: 767px){.staffTop .inner .inBox .tx1{font-size:28px}}@media screen and (max-width: 590px){.staffTop .inner .inBox .tx1{height:100px}}@media screen and (max-width: 520px){.staffTop .inner .inBox .tx1{font-size:20px}}@media screen and (max-width: 430px){.staffTop .inner .inBox .tx1{height:80px}}.staffTop .inner .inBox .tx1 span{color:#E9470A}.staffTop .inner .inBox .tx1 br{display:none}@media screen and (max-width: 1000px){.staffTop .inner .inBox .tx1 br{display:block}}.staffTop .inner .inBox .flexBox{display:flex;justify-content:space-between;align-items:center;border-bottom:2px solid #E9470A;padding:0 0 50px}.staffTop .inner .inBox .img{width:30%}@media screen and (max-width: 820px){.staffTop .inner .inBox .img{position:absolute;top:30px;left:30px;height:140px}.staffTop .inner .inBox .img img{width:auto;height:100%;max-width:none}}@media screen and (max-width: 590px){.staffTop .inner .inBox .img{height:100px}}@media screen and (max-width: 430px){.staffTop .inner .inBox .img{height:80px}}@media screen and (max-width: 400px){.staffTop .inner .inBox .img{left:10px}}.staffTop .inner .inBox .txBox{width:65%}@media screen and (max-width: 820px){.staffTop .inner .inBox .txBox{width:100%;padding:150px 0 0 0}}@media screen and (max-width: 590px){.staffTop .inner .inBox .txBox{padding:100px 0 0 0}}@media screen and (max-width: 420px){.staffTop .inner .inBox .txBox{padding:70px 0 0 0}}.staffTop .inner .inBox .txBox .tx2{font-size:36px;font-weight:800;color:#E9470A;line-height:60px;padding:0 0 20px}@media screen and (max-width: 1100px){.staffTop .inner .inBox .txBox .tx2{font-size:26px;line-height:50px}}@media screen and (max-width: 820px){.staffTop .inner .inBox .txBox .tx2{text-align:center}}@media screen and (max-width: 520px){.staffTop .inner .inBox .txBox .tx2{font-size:20px;line-height:36px}}.staffTop .inner .inBox .txBox .tx2 span{font-size:70px}@media screen and (max-width: 1100px){.staffTop .inner .inBox .txBox .tx2 span{font-size:50px}}@media screen and (max-width: 520px){.staffTop .inner .inBox .txBox .tx2 span{font-size:32px}}.staffTop .inner .inBox .txBox .tx3 span{color:#E9470A}.staffTop .inner .inBox2{display:flex;justify-content:space-between;align-items:center}@media screen and (max-width: 820px){.staffTop .inner .inBox2{flex-wrap:wrap}}@media screen and (max-width: 820px){.staffTop .inner .inBox2 .box{order:2;width:50%}}.staffTop .inner .inBox2 .box.c{display:flex;justify-content:center;align-items:center;flex-wrap:wrap;text-align:center}@media screen and (max-width: 820px){.staffTop .inner .inBox2 .box.c{order:1;width:100%}}@media screen and (max-width: 520px){.staffTop .inner .inBox2 .box.c{padding:0 10%}}@media screen and (max-width: 400px){.staffTop .inner .inBox2 .box.c{padding:0 15%}}.staffTop .inner .inBox2 .box.c .cimg{width:100%;padding:0 0 10px}@media screen and (max-width: 520px){.staffTop .inner .inBox2 .box.c .cimg{width:50%;padding:0}}.staffTop .inner .inBox2 .box.c .ctx{width:100%;font-size:46px;font-weight:800;color:#E9470A}@media screen and (max-width: 520px){.staffTop .inner .inBox2 .box.c .ctx{width:50%;font-size:30px}}@media screen and (max-width: 400px){.staffTop .inner .inBox2 .box.c .ctx{font-size:24px}}.faqArea{background:url("../images/page/reasonMain.webp") no-repeat center,#16348B;background-size:cover;padding:65px 0 120px}@media screen and (max-width: 520px){.faqArea{background-position:right top;background-size:200%;padding:35px 0 60px}}.faqArea h2{color:#FFF}.faqArea .inner{background-color:#FFF;padding:40px 50px;border-radius:10px}@media screen and (max-width: 1240px){.faqArea .inner{margin:0 2%;max-width:none;width:96%}}@media screen and (max-width: 767px){.faqArea .inner{padding:30px 40px}}@media screen and (max-width: 520px){.faqArea .inner{padding:10px 20px}}.faqArea .inner .faqBox{padding:0}.faqArea .inner .faqBox dd{border-bottom:1px solid #C3C3C3;padding-bottom:60px}@media screen and (max-width: 520px){.faqArea .inner .faqBox dd{padding-bottom:20px}}.columnBox{padding:65px 0}@media screen and (max-width: 520px){.columnBox{padding:40px 0}}.columnBox .inner{max-width:1000px;display:flex;justify-content:flex-start;flex-wrap:wrap;gap:0 3%}@media screen and (max-width: 767px){.columnBox .inner{gap:0}}.columnBox .inner .in{width:31%;padding:0 0 20px}@media screen and (max-width: 767px){.columnBox .inner .in{width:100%}}.columnBox .inner .in .imgBox{position:relative;height:200px;overflow:hidden}.columnBox .inner .in .imgBox img{position:absolute;top:50%;left:50%;-webkit-transform:translate(-50%, -50%);-moz-transform:translate(-50%, -50%);-ms-transform:translate(-50%, -50%);-o-transform:translate(-50%, -50%);transform:translate(-50%, -50%)}.columnBox .inner .in .txBox{padding:20px 0 0 0}.columnBox .inner .in .txBox .time{font-size:12px}.columnBox .inner .in .txBox p{font-size:18px;line-height:24px;min-height:90px}.columnBox .inner .in .cate{display:flex;justify-content:flex-start;flex-wrap:wrap;gap:5px 5px}.columnBox .inner .in .cate li span{font-size:12px;padding:3px 20px;border-radius:30px}
